In a troubling turn of events, soldiers from the Sudanese Armed Forces have abandoned a crucial city, allowing the paramilitary group Rapid Support Forces to seize control of its infantry division. This has left approximately 200,000 civilians in a precarious situation, trapped and vulnerable. The implications of this military retreat are significant, as it raises concerns about the safety and security of the local population amidst escalating conflict.
